Transaction 7510821f7a02942a3e603364b19a69791fb78dc1cf830543d92f43a95f37d80c

1 Input
2 Outputs
  • 7510821f7a02942a3e603364b19a69791fb78dc1cf830543d92f43a95f37d80c:0
  • value  50928034
    address  1KsQLdp1RvRKNcX427qofVu6XwPv4mRZiw
  • 7510821f7a02942a3e603364b19a69791fb78dc1cf830543d92f43a95f37d80c:1
  • value  500000
    address  1F2DnRqFsBRj5fL6en3MmbEKKD1aZezqKP